Output dd07e5928688b4b01f48d39b274b84956090b1ad4adbd1f29d39aa56d0cb1fc7:3
- value
- 4436136
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e5f54cd14bedf99b8896ed07950838490805be1
- address
- bc1q3e04fng5hm0enwyfdmg8j5yrsjggqklp4znruj
- transaction
- dd07e5928688b4b01f48d39b274b84956090b1ad4adbd1f29d39aa56d0cb1fc7
- confirmations
- 192831
- spent
- true